Understanding Medicare Coverage
Medicare consists of different parts that cover various healthcare services. Part A covers hospital stays, Part B covers outpatient services, Part C offers Medicare Advantage plans, and Part D provides prescription drug coverage. Knowing what each part covers helps in making informed decisions about additional coverage options.
Strategies to Reduce Costs
There are several ways to manage Medicare expenses effectively. Comparing plans annually ensures you choose the most cost-effective options. Additionally, utilizing preventive services can help avoid costly treatments later. Enrolling in assistance programs can also provide financial relief for eligible individuals.
Helpful Tips for Budget Management
- Review your plan annually: Changes in coverage or premiums can impact your budget.
- Use preventive services: Regular screenings and vaccinations can prevent serious health issues.
- Explore assistance programs: Programs like Medicaid or Extra Help can reduce costs for eligible individuals.
- Consider a Medicare Savings Program: These programs help pay premiums and other costs.
